Revenue modeling assumes 9% market capture by month eighteen, consistent with our Delmore rollout. Break-even is projected in quarter seven.

Key risks: currency exposure, regulatory licensing delays, and logistics costs along the Brassfield corridor. Mitigations are budgeted at 8% contingency.

Finance recommends phased entry, beginning with the northern hub. The underlying strategic intent is set out in the note below.

confidential, bawip-fahap: Gross margin on Ulaael came in at 5 percent against a plan of 10 percent. Only 5 of the 100 pilot accounts renewed Ulaael, so a churn review is set for July 1.

Subject: Memtrace cut-over complete

Team,

Cut-over to Memtrace v2 for GPU memory profiling finished last night. Old v1 agents are disabled; any tickets referencing v1 dashboards should be closed as resolved-by-migration. Sampling overhead is now under 2% and allocation traces include kernel names. Known gap: profiles older than 30 days were not migrated. Point customers at the v2 docs for setup questions. For reference when troubleshooting, the agent now runs with the following configuration.

settings of bagaf-bawip:
[aldax]
port = 5000
region = south-4
host = aldax.brasklabs.corp
team = brivan
timeout_ms = 2000
retries = 2

Subject: Quota rollout tonight

Team — per-tenant rate quotas for Bramblegate go live at 02:00. Defaults: existing tenants grandfathered, new tenants get standard tier. On-call: watch the throttle dashboard for the first hour; spikes in 429s beyond baseline mean the migration script missed a tenant. Rollback is one flag flip, documented in the runbook. The deploy is identified by the token below.

session token of kahag-bawip = htk6_729d08